How Do You Clean The Coils On A Ge Dehumidifier?
To clean the coils on a GE dehumidifier, unplug the unit and remove the water bucket. Remove the screws that hold the front panel in place and lift it off. Locate the coils and use a vacuum cleaner to remove any dust or dirt. Replace the front panel and reattach the screws. Plug in the unit and check to see if it is working properly.
Do Dehumidifiers Get Moldy?
Dehumidifiers do get moldy if they are not properly cleaned and maintained. Mold can grow on the coils and in the water tank of the dehumidifier. If mold is allowed to grow, it can release spores into the air that can cause respiratory problems. Dehumidifiers should be cleaned every month to prevent mold growth.
How Do I Prevent Mold In My Dehumidifier?
The best way to prevent mold in your dehumidifier is to keep it clean. Make sure to empty the water container and clean the filters regularly.
